WebGreencastle to Milligan Ferry Crossing. Experience the stunning scenery from Inishowen to the Causeway Coast with the Greencastle to Milligan Ferry Crossing. With over 30 sailing per day, this route takes just 10 minutes approx., saving you a journey of 78km. No reservations required. WebCarlingford Lough Ferry terminals are located in Greencastle, County Down (just one hour from Belfast) and Greenore, County Louth. The crossing takes approximately 20 minutes.
